1996 STS blower motor not running
 
Blower motor stopped running all of a sudden. Followed by a burned wiring smell in the cabin. It had been acting up for several weeks. Would shutoff, or slow down, and then start back up. I checked the fuses and circuit breakers by switching a few around. They seem ok. I am leaning toward a burned out blower motor. Any suggestions on how to test it in car? Could it be something else? blower motor generally refers to the electric fan motor for the HVAC.

I'm think you are on the right track.

I do a simply power and gound check at the motor with the a/c on. If you have both and the fan is not spinning well guess what. You need a new blower motor.

The new ones come with an extra heat shield to help them last longer.
